Ayurveda is being practiced in many forms, at many levels, by many practitioners,
often with little training and incomplete understanding of the scriptural and textual
authority which informs our practice.
On the National and International levels debate continues unabated about scopes of practice, educational
qualifications, and licensing and certification requirements. Our National Association of Ayurvedic Medicine has
worked for over 10 years to create scopes of practice documents, and continues to work towards licensing
requirements. Knowledge of ethics standards for Ayurvedic practice has become a mandatory requirement of
NAMA membership, which can be found here: http://www.ayurvedanama.org/?page=Professional_Ethics
At the local level, we also grapple with these questions, and strive to uplift our members with best practices that we
may, as Charaka instructed, "strive constantly for knowledge, progress, and excellence."

About Dr. Nita Desai:
Nita Desai MD is a Board-Certified Medical Doctor in Holistic Medicine. She is a Certified Ayurvedic
Practitioner and has studied yoga, western nutrition, and complementary medicine. Some of her
teachers included Dr. Vasant Lad, Dr. Deepak Chopra, Alakananda Devi, and Swami
Chandrashekaranand Saraswati.
Dr. Desai is uniquely qualified to blend the ancient wisdom of Ayurveda with the latest in modern
medical knowledge creating a comprehensive system of personalized healthcare. Her goal is to
understand and treat the core imbalances in the body and not simply treat symptoms.
